1. The History of Smoking Policies in Casinos
Historically, casinos were synonymous with smoking, with many establishments offering designated smoking areas. However, due to increasing health concerns and stricter regulations, casinos have had to reevaluate their smoking policies. The shift towards smoke-free environments has gained momentum, leading to a variety of approaches among casinos globally.
2. Smoke-Free Casinos
Many casinos have chosen to go smoke-free, aiming to create a healthier and more inclusive atmosphere. These casinos either ban smoking altogether or have designated nonsmoking sections, ensuring that the entire gaming floor or venue remains smoke-free. Smoke-free casinos have become increasingly popular, especially in countries with strong anti-smoking laws.

3. Designated Smoking Areas
While smoke-free casinos have gained popularity, many casinos still accommodate smokers by offering designated smoking areas. These areas are usually located away from the main gaming floor or other nonsmoking sections, allowing smokers to enjoy their tobacco in a controlled environment.

4. Smoking in Outdoor Casinos
Some casinos have taken a different approach by allowing smoking exclusively in outdoor areas. This strategy aims to create a balance between accommodating smokers and maintaining a smoke-free indoor environment.
